Junior forward Jeremy Evans got a pretty friendly round of thank-yous a season ago following Western’s Sun Belt Tournament Championship win against Middle Tennessee State. His career high 20 points and season high 14 rebounds led the Toppers to an NCAA Tournament appearance.

After the Toppers’ 89-64 victory over LCC International University on Oct. 31, coach Ken McDonald said that the move from an assistant coach to a head coaching position gives him a new perspective on basketball games, literally. “There is no question that the biggest difference is that when you sit on the sideline, you don’t have to look through the head coach to watch the game,” McDonald said.

The Lady Toppers won’t be starting this season the same way they have in the past. In its opening weekend Western will play host to Murray State on that Friday followed by a visit from Vanderbilt on that Sunday. From Nov. 14 until Nov. 30 Western will play against three teams that made it to last year’s Sweet 16.
